I've been always a samurai lover, and when I heard about this game I was somehow excited, but when I bought it I was utterly dissapointed, most enemies lack AI sometimes bosses can be a pain in the ass however once you master the controls they won't be any pain again, Xbox live competitions are really the worst thing this game can offer. Characters are controlled by the AI with some traits that you gain throughout the story mode, but I believe matches are run by luck rather than by AI traits, so it doesn't matter if you build your character on easy, normal or difficult mode at the end it won't make any difference.

Only good thing may be the mission mode in which you can select up to 13 missions which are somehow more entertaining than the overall game.

Characters may change in moves but it's almost always the same moves of vertical/horizontal attacks block and kumitachi moves in which almost always no one will attack you.

So if you want to waste money this is the game to do so, if you are highly interested in samurai stuff, rent it but you will dislike it at first glance.
